在现代社会,无线网络(WiFi)已经成为了我们生活中不可或缺的一部分。然而,随着网络安全意识的提高,越来越多的用户开始使用复杂的密码来保护自己的WiFi网络。本文将探讨破解WiFi复杂密码的正确方法,并揭示其中存在的安全风险。
一、WiFi密码破解方法
1. 强制破解法
强制破解法是最常见的破解WiFi密码的方法之一。这种方法通过不断尝试所有可能的密码组合,直到找到正确的密码。以下是一些常用的强制破解工具:
- Aircrack-ng:这是一个开源的WiFi密码破解工具,支持多种操作系统。
- Reaver:这是一个专门针对WPS(Wi-Fi Protected Setup)的破解工具。
使用这些工具时,需要具备一定的网络知识和编程技能。以下是一个简单的Aircrack-ng破解过程:
# 安装Aircrack-ng
sudo apt-get install aircrack-ng
# 捕获数据包
airodump-ng wlan0
# 选择要破解的BSSID
airodump-ng --bssid [BSSID] wlan0
# 使用Aircrack-ng破解密码
aircrack-ng -w [wordlist.txt] [CAPTURE_FILE.cap]
2. 中间人攻击法
中间人攻击法是一种通过拦截网络通信来破解WiFi密码的方法。攻击者可以伪装成WiFi接入点,当用户尝试连接到WiFi时,攻击者会要求用户提供密码。以下是一个简单的中间人攻击过程:
- 使用工具(如Wireshark)拦截网络通信。
- 伪装成WiFi接入点,诱使用户连接。
- 捕获用户输入的密码。
3. 暴力破解法
暴力破解法与强制破解法类似,但速度较慢。这种方法通过尝试所有可能的密码组合,直到找到正确的密码。以下是一些常用的暴力破解工具:
- Hashcat:这是一个多线程的密码破解工具,支持多种密码格式。
- John the Ripper:这是一个开源的密码破解工具,支持多种操作系统。
二、安全风险揭秘
1. 数据泄露
破解WiFi密码可能导致用户数据泄露。攻击者可以窃取用户的个人信息、登录凭证等敏感数据,对用户造成严重损失。
2. 网络攻击
破解WiFi密码后,攻击者可以控制用户的设备,进行网络攻击。例如,攻击者可以发送垃圾邮件、恶意软件等,对网络环境造成破坏。
3. 法律风险
破解WiFi密码可能涉及违法行为。在一些国家和地区,未经授权破解WiFi密码可能构成犯罪。
三、防范措施
为了防止WiFi密码被破解,以下是一些有效的防范措施:
- 使用强密码:确保WiFi密码复杂且难以猜测。
- 定期更换密码:定期更换WiFi密码,降低密码被破解的风险。
- 使用WPA3加密:WPA3加密是目前最安全的WiFi加密方式。
- 关闭WPS:WPS功能容易受到攻击,建议关闭。
总之,破解WiFi复杂密码存在一定的风险,用户应提高安全意识,采取有效措施保护自己的WiFi网络。
